spinouts

/ˈspɪnaʊts/
noun
  1. Plural of spinout; multiple instances of vehicles losing control and spinning, or multiple companies separated from larger organizations.
    • The icy road caused several spinouts during the morning commute.
    • The university has produced many successful spinouts from its research labs.
    • The race was delayed after two spinouts on the first lap.
